Embrace Minimalism with Sliding Closet Doors

When it comes to achieving a sleek and minimalist look for your closet, sliding doors are the perfect choice.

These doors not only add a touch of modernity to your space but also maximize floor space and make organizing your belongings easier than ever.

all japandi products

With their seamless and clean aesthetic, sliding closet doors are a popular option in Japandi design.

Sliding closet doors offer a streamlined and functional solution compared to traditional swing-out doors.

They slide open smoothly, eliminating the need for clearance space in front of the closet.

This allows you to utilize the area more effectively, whether you have a small or spacious closet.

Additionally, sliding doors provide easy access to your wardrobe without obstructing the flow of the room.

When choosing sliding closet doors, consider materials like wood or glass to create a contemporary and stylish look.

Wood offers a natural and warm feel, while glass adds a sleek and sophisticated touch.

You can even opt for a combination of both materials for a unique and personalized design.

Enhance the minimalist appeal of your sliding doors by selecting clean lines and minimal hardware, further emphasizing the simplicity of Japandi style.

Incorporate Japanese-Inspired Elements in Closet Doors

To truly capture the essence of Japandi style in your closet doors, consider incorporating Japanese-inspired elements.

Traditional Japanese shoji screens, with their wooden frames and translucent paper panels, create a sense of privacy while allowing natural light to filter through.

These doors bring a touch of elegance and tranquility to your closet space while still embracing the clean lines and natural materials of Scandinavian design.

Opt for Contemporary Closet Door Styles

When it comes to creating a modern and stylish look for your closet doors, contemporary styles are the way to go.

These designs perfectly align with the minimalist and functional aspects of Japandi design, embracing clean lines and a sleek aesthetic.

Opting for contemporary closet doors will add a touch of sophistication to your space while maintaining the simplicity and elegance that characterize Japandi style.

There are various options to choose from when it comes to contemporary closet door styles.

Sleek, flat-panel doors with minimal hardware create a streamlined and modern look.

These doors are often made from materials such as wood, metal, or frosted glass, providing a polished and sophisticated finish.

Enhance Your Closet with Japandi Closet Organization

Japandi design is not just about the aesthetics of your closet doors but also about creating an organized and functional space.

By incorporating Japandi principles into your closet organization, you can achieve a harmonious and clutter-free environment.

Here are some tips to enhance your closet with Japandi closet organization:

1. Built-in Shelving and Drawers

Japandi design emphasizes the use of natural materials like wood, which can be incorporated into your closet through built-in shelving and drawers.

These features provide ample storage space for folded clothes, accessories, and other items.

Opt for clean, sleek lines and minimalistic hardware to maintain the Japandi aesthetic.

2. Hanging Rods

Incorporating hanging rods in your closet allows for easy organization of clothes that need to be hung.

Choose sleek and minimalistic rods that blend seamlessly with the overall design.

Consider using wooden hangers for a touch of warmth and naturalness.

3. Sliding Closet Doors

Sliding closet doors are not only stylish but also practical for efficient closet organization.

They provide easy access to your belongings and help maximize space.

Choose sliding doors that complement the Japandi style, such as minimalistic designs with clean lines and natural materials.
